What Makes Non Gamstop Casinos Different

Gamstop is the UK’s national self-exclusion programme. Sign up, and every UK-licensed site must block you. It’s effective for players who need a break. But it’s also rigid. Non Gamstop casinos sit outside that system entirely. They’re licensed by regulators in Malta, Curacao, or Gibraltar. That means they can offer things UK casinos often can’t – bigger welcome bonuses, faster withdrawals, and more flexible account limits.

Bonuses Worth Your Attention

Bonuses at non Gamstop casinos tend to be more generous – but they come with fine print. The table below breaks down the common types and what to watch for.

Bonus Type Typical Offer Key Catch
Welcome Bonus 100-200% match + free spins Wagering requirements often 30x-50x
No Wagering Bonus Free spins or cash with no playthrough Low maximum withdrawal limit
Cashback 5-15% of net losses returned May require wagering before withdrawal
Reload Bonus Weekly or monthly deposit matches Usually lower percentage than welcome offer

Always read the terms before claiming. A 200% bonus sounds great until you realise you need to wager it 50 times on a single slot.
